The Upton Heath Gravel Trails wind through the internationally important Upton Heath Nature Reserve, a significant heathland located in Dorset, England, just west of Upton and Poole. This diverse landscape, reaching an elevation of 71 meters, offers a mosaic of dry, humid, and wet heathland, interspersed with woodlands and bog pools. From various vantage points, visitors can enjoy expansive views across Poole Harbour, the historic Corfe Castle, and the picturesque Isle of Purbeck.

    Are there specific trails for mountain biking at Upton Heath, and how challenging are they?

    Upton Heath offers a network of sandy and gravel tracks suitable for mountain biking. While there are moderate slopes and a flat central bridleway, some sections feature quite substantial jumps. Experienced riders will find these exciting, but novices should approach them with caution. The sandy nature of the trails, especially in dry summer months, can add to the challenge.

    Is Upton Heath Gravel Trails suitable for dog walking?

    Yes, Upton Heath is generally dog-friendly. Many visitors enjoy walking their dogs on the trails. However, as it is a nature reserve home to sensitive wildlife, including rare reptiles and ground-nesting birds, it is crucial to keep dogs under close control, preferably on a lead, especially during nesting seasons or in areas designated for wildlife protection. Always clean up after your dog.

    What kind of wildlife can I expect to see at Upton Heath, and when is the best time for spotting?

    Upton Heath is renowned for its rich biodiversity. It's home to all six native British reptile species (adder, grass snake, smooth snake, slowworm, viviparous lizard, and sand lizard), which are often more active in warmer weather. Birdwatchers might spot rare species like the Dartford warbler, nightjar, and stonechat. The heath also boasts 16 species of dragonflies. Late spring and summer are generally the best times for wildlife spotting, particularly for reptiles and insects, while birds can be observed year-round.
